Eagle

Eagles are known to be the mighty predators of the sky. With a broad wingspan and a powerful beak, they are among the largest birds of prey in the world. There are around 60 species of eagles found worldwide. Eagles are experts at soaring high in the sky and can fly long distances without flapping their wings. Their incredible eyesight is another strength that helps them spot their prey from a great distance.

When it comes to speed, eagles can reach a maximum speed of 240 kilometers per hour (150 mph). However, the average speed for an eagle is around 80 kilometers per hour (50 mph), which is still quite impressive. The golden eagle, in particular, is known for its incredible speed and agility when chasing prey in the air.

Peregrine Falcon

The peregrine falcon is known as the fastest bird in the world. They are considered to be the ultimate aerial hunters, with a sleek body and pointed wings that allow them to maneuver in the air with great speed and precision. Peregrine falcons are found on every continent except for Antarctica and are known for their incredible courage and strength.

When it comes to speed, peregrine falcons can reach a maximum speed of 389 kilometers per hour (242 mph) during a hunting dive or a stoop. This speed makes them the fastest animal in the world. However, during regular flight, the peregrine falcon’s average speed is around 65-90 kilometers per hour (40-56 mph).

Conclusion

Both eagles and peregrine falcons are incredibly fast and agile birds of prey. While eagles are impressive in their own right, the peregrine falcon is considered the fastest bird in the world. However, it is important to note that the maximum speed of a peregrine falcon is only achieved during a hunting dive, whereas during regular flight, the average speed of both eagles and peregrine falcons is around the same. Therefore, if we only consider the maximum speed, the peregrine falcon is the winner.
